In a proper downswing, the arms are simply dropped from the top of the backswing at the change of direction, and the rotation of the body (that is controlled by the core, legs, and footwork) holds the arms and club in a perfect plane coming through impact with the ball. This kicks the club out past the ball and causes a path that is out-to-in, which produces deflected slices and big pulls along with shots hit off the heel and shanks.
